ASME A672 pipes are a range of electric-fusion-welded (EFW) steel pipes used primarily for atmospheric and lower temperatures. This specification covers steel pipe for high-pressure service at moderate temperatures. Here's a detailed overview of the ASME A672 specification:
General Properties
Manufacturing Process: Electric fusion welded (EFW), where the weld is made by heating the material with an electric arc. This method is especially suitable for large diameter pipes.
Material: The pipes are made from pressure vessel quality plate of several analyses and strength levels.
Welding: The pipes are available in full or partial joint penetration welds, depending on the requirements.
Classifications
ASME A672 pipes are categorized based on the type of plate material and the heat treatment performed:
Class Designation: Classifies pipes according to the type of heat treatment they undergo, such as full or partial annealing, normalizing, normalizing and tempering, or quenching and tempering. Examples include classes 10, 20, 30, etc., with each having distinct properties and applications.
Type of Steel: Can range from simple carbon steel to complex alloy steel, classified under different grades such as CA55, CB60, CB65, CB70, etc. Each grade specifies a different type of plate material used.
Chemical and Mechanical Requirements
Chemical Composition: The specification includes detailed requirements for the chemical composition of the plate material, ensuring the pipe meets necessary durability and performance standards.
Mechanical Properties: Includes requirements for tensile strength, yield strength, and elongation based on the grade of steel and heat treatment.
